E: Sub-process /usr/bin/dpkg returned an error code (2)
时间: 2023-12-01 08:37:58 浏览: 70
linux输入yum后提示: -bash: /usr/bin/yum: No such file or directory的解决方法
5星 · 资源好评率100%
这个错误通常表示在执行dpkg命令时发生了错误。这可能是由于软件包的依赖关系问题、磁盘空间不足、系统损坏或其他原因导致的。
一种常见的情况是软件包的依赖关系不满足,导致无法安装或卸载软件包。您可以尝试使用以下命令修复依赖关系问题:
```
sudo apt-get -f install
```
此命令将尝试修复未安装的软件包和依赖关系问题。
另一种可能是磁盘空间不足。您可以使用以下命令查看磁盘空间使用情况:
```
df -h
```
如果发现磁盘空间不足,请尝试删除不必要的文件或清理磁盘。
如果以上方法都无法解决问题,您可以尝试使用以下命令重新配置dpkg:
```
sudo dpkg --configure -a
```
此命令将尝试重新配置所有未成功配置的软件包。
如果问题仍然存在,可能需要更多的错误信息来确定问题的原因。您可以尝试查看dpkg日志文件来获取更多详细信息:
```
sudo nano /var/log/dpkg.log
```
阅读全文